John Wesley Davis (1799-1859) was a US Representative from Indiana and the Speaker of the House from 1845 to 1857. Initially a Jacksonian, Davis became a committed Democrat and later went on to serve in other positions such as being Governor of Oregon Territory from 1853-1854.
